What to Expect on a Liwa Sunset Desert Safari
The Journey to Liwa
The adventure begins with a scenic drive, often two to three hours from Abu Dhabi city. Your tourist guide Abu Dhabi may share stories along the way—about Bedouin culture, desert wildlife, and the history of the Empty Quarter. As you leave the city behind, the landscape gradually shifts, preparing you for the vastness ahead.
Dune Bashing and Off-Road Thrills
Once you arrive, expect your adrenaline to spike. Skilled drivers take you over towering dunes in powerful 4x4s, climbing steep inclines and sliding down sandy slopes. It’s thrilling, safe, and one of the highlights of any Liwa sunset desert safari.
Camel Trekking and Traditional Encounters
After the rush, a slower pace awaits. Camel trekking offers a chance to move as the Bedouins once did—quietly and rhythmically across the sands. Many tours include cultural activities like falconry displays, Bedouin storytelling, or henna painting, giving you an authentic glimpse into desert traditions.
Sunset Over the Dunes
This is the moment travelers wait for. As the sun lowers, the desert glows. The endless dunes ripple with changing light and shadows, creating a photographer’s dream. Whether you capture it on camera or simply watch in silence, the Liwa sunset is unforgettable.

How Liwa Differs from an Abu Dhabi Morning Safari
While both have their charm, here’s how they compare:
-
Morning safaris: Cooler air, softer light, and shorter tours closer to the city. Perfect for travelers on tight schedules.
-
Liwa sunset safari: A longer, deeper journey into the desert with more dramatic scenery, a stronger cultural connection, and the opportunity to extend into evening dining or overnight camping.
For travelers who want more than just a taste of the desert, Liwa is worth the extra time.
Tips for Making the Most of Your Safari
-
Dress smartly: Light fabrics for the day, but bring a light jacket for cooler desert evenings.
-
Hydrate: Always carry water; even at sunset, desert air is dry.
-
Listen to your guide: Experienced drivers and guides know the desert intimately; their advice ensures safety and enjoyment.
-
Plan photography: Carry wide-angle lenses or a tripod if you want to capture the perfect sunset.

FAQs – Liwa Sunset Desert Safari
Q1. How long is a Liwa sunset desert safari?
Most tours last 8–10 hours, including transfers, dune activities, and the sunset experience.
Q2. Is Liwa suitable for families with children?
Yes. Many operators offer family-friendly safaris with safe dune bashing, camel rides, and cultural shows tailored for all ages.
Q3. Can I combine Liwa with a city tour?
Absolutely. Many travelers do an Abu Dhabi morning safari or city tour before heading to Liwa for the sunset.
Q4. What should I wear for the safari?
Loose, breathable clothing for daytime and a light jacket for evenings. Comfortable shoes are essential for walking on sand.
